Gallagher began coaching the Gators in the Fall of 2001 and currently boasts a career record of 154-122 entering the 2009 campaign. She currently stands atop the coaches' leader board with the most wins and highest winning % in the program's history. Gallagher has coached five AVCA All-Region honorable mention selections, had several players ranked in the top 30 in the country in statistics, had 8 student-athletes named to the All-State Team, two NYSWCAA Scholar-Athlete selections and her team has earned the AVCA Team Academic Award for the past four seasons.

In 2007, Gallagher guided her team to the Skyline Conference Championship, resulting in the first ever trip to the NCAA Tournament for her team and the school. Her players were recognized with 20 different awards throughout the season including an AVCA All-Region Honorable Mention, AVCA Player of the Week, two All-State players and four 1st Team All-Skyline Conference selections. The 2007 campaign also marked the first year that the Gators were selected to participate in the NYSWCAA State Tournament.

The 2008 season saw the team repeat as the Skyline Conference Champions after a perfect 9-0 league mark. The team earned a bid to the NCAA's and over the course of the season racked up numerous honors and awards. Among the honors, Kaitlin Olmstead was named the Skyline Women's Volleyball Player of the Year, while also earning the selection as the league's 2008-2009 NCAA Woman of the Year honoree.

Prior to joining the Skyline Conference, her Gators were champions of the Division III Association of Independents and had two players to the All-Independent Conference team while also producing a MVP honoree. The 2006 squad achieved the best record in program history after a 29-9 record. Her team also earned its first-ever berth to the ECAC Tournament, and their first win in this tournament. The team made a return trip to the ECAC's in 2007.

A 1995 graduate of University at Albany, Gallagher was the starting setter for four years. She finished her collegiate career leading the program in total assists, and finished in the top five in assists per game, and service aces. Gallagher earned NECC All-Conference honors twice, in addition to being named to several all-tournament teams and player of the week selections throughout her career. Her team competed in the ECAC finals three of her four seasons.

While at Albany, Gallagher received her BA in Communications. She went on to receive her MBA in marketing from The Sage Graduate School in 2007.

Gallagher and her husband Matt, reside in Troy, NY.
